Spain's Electricity Grid Bottleneck: €60 Billion in Stalled Industrial Investment

In 2024, Spain denied 49% (33,159 MW) of electricity connection requests due to insufficient grid capacity, impacting industrial investment (€60 billion) and potentially hindering decarbonization goals; the issue is geographically concentrated in the north.

RET Alleviates Dutch Grid Overload by Sharing Excess Metro Power

Rotterdam's RET is providing excess electricity from its metro network to other parties, starting today, to help alleviate the overloaded national electricity grid; two clients are already using the network for electric vehicle charging.
